Royal Caribbean ships are
ideal for first-time cruisers, honeymooners, fitness fanatics, sunbathers,
big
families on a reunion or couples who want some time together in a resort
atmosphere. Royal Caribbean ships are easily recognized by the
Viking Crown Lounge, a round glass-walled bar and observation lounge,
offering panoramic views. The Voyager, Explorer and Adventure of the
Seas are the largest ships in the world. New features include an ice
skating rink, a rock climbing wall, an in-line skating track, a five-story
theater, and a tri-level dining room.
Royal Caribbean ships have
acres of open sun decks and large pools. There is a day-long
program of activities onboard, with something for everyone.
Spacious fitness centers are supplied with the latest equipment.
Every meal includes low-fat ShipShape menu choices, as well as
vegetarian entrees. The Windjammer Cafe offers an informal
dining alternative. Evening entertainment features award-winning
reviews, including headliner entertainment
on
most 7-day and longer cruises.
Cruises range from 3 and
4-night Bahamas cruises to extended "Royal Journeys" to
Europe, Asia, Australia and New Zealand. Caribbean, Mexico,
Panama Canal, Alaska, and Hawaii cruises are also featured.
